Middle Eastern Politics and Ideas: A History from Within

Rate this book
A collection of essays exploring the modern history of Middle East societies by looking at the interaction between the internal history of ideas and the social transformation of local elites under Western impact.

256 pages, Hardcover

First published January 1, 1998

A tribute to Albert Hourani's career. The Ilan Pappe piece on the Husaynis and notables-to-nationalism is a bright spot. Ehud Toledano's historiographical essay is good, too. The others are, or seem, to be of low-to-middling quality.
